There are two basic groups – those based on linguistic rules. – Those based on textual corpus. 1. Based on linguistic rules. They consist of replacing words by their nearest equivalent. 1.1 By transfer: We analyze the original gives way to an internal representation will link into other languages. 1.2 Intermediate Language: The text base is converted into an intermediate language with different structure and source language target language. 2. Based on corpus. It is based on a corpus that has been obtained from real samples. 2.1 Statistics: We obtained bilingual corpus of text or more languages by statistical methods. 2.2 Based on examples: Part of a bilingual corpus as a source. It is based on analogies. Solve a problem based on similar solutions already solved. There is a special case of on-line translator, it is machine translation based on the context: It consists in translating each word given the words that surround it. Divide the text into units of four to eight words and translates them into the target language. After eliminating those that have generated nonsense. Then the window moves one position or re-translate word again, leaving only the meaningful sentences. This process is repeated again to complete the entire text. Then join the results of each window so that is a unitary text. The system that decides when a sentence made sense or not using a target language corpus, which have occurrences of the phrase you seek. A shortcut method is simple, quite successfully when compared with others who did not look at the context.
